Professional Pastel Nail Art Techniques
Gel Polish Application For Durability
Use gel polish for pastel nail designs ensuring maximum durability, glossy finish, and color vibrancy throughout summer. Gel applications cure under UV light creating chip-resistant manicures lasting 2-3 weeks. The high-shine finish makes pastel colors appear more luminous and sophisticated. Gel polish allows intricate nail art designs remaining flawless throughout wear. Professional gel application maximizes pastel design longevity and beauty.

Pastel Nail Art Tips And Best Practices
Choose Quality Polish And Base Coats
Invest in quality pastel nail polish ensuring optimal color payoff, smooth application, and lasting vibrancy. Quality base coats prevent staining and provide adhesion for intricate designs. Premium polish applies smoothly without streaking or uneven coverage. This foundation ensures beautiful, long-lasting pastel designs. Quality products deliver professional-looking results.
Prepare Nails For Optimal Design Application
File nails smoothly into desired shape, push back cuticles, and buff nail surfaces creating smooth canvas for designs. Proper preparation prevents design application issues and ensures longevity. Clean nails free from oils allow better polish adhesion. This foundation step ensures professional-quality results. Nail preparation maximizes design success.
Use Thin Layers For Maximum Color Accuracy
Apply thin pastel polish layers allowing color saturation without thick, uneven coverage. Multiple thin coats deliver better color payoff than single thick applications. Thin layers cure more evenly and reduce drying time. This technique prevents dragging or uneven finishes. Thin layering maximizes pastel color accuracy and beauty.

FAQs
What are the best pastel colors for summer nail art?
Baby pink, powder blue, lavender, mint green, and peachy cream are quintessential summer pastels. These colors work beautifully individually or combined in multi-color designs.
How do I make pastel nail designs last longer?
Use gel polish, quality base coats, and protective top coats maximizing durability. Proper nail preparation and thin, even applications also extend design longevity significantly.
Can I create pastel nail designs without professional help?
Yes! Start with solid pastels or simple techniques like dots and stripes. Progress to more complex designs as skills develop. Practice and quality tools improve results.
What nail shapes work best for pastel designs?
All shapes work beautifully with pastels. Short, natural nails suit minimalist designs while longer nails showcase intricate nail art. Choose shapes complementing your lifestyle.
Do pastel nails work for all skin tones?
Yes! Pastels are universally flattering. Warm skin tones suit peachy and pink pastels while cool tones complement blue and lavender pastels.
How do I prevent pastel polish from staining my nails?
Always use quality base coats creating barrier preventing staining. Light pastels stain less than darker colors. Gel base coats provide maximum stain prevention.
What’s the difference between gel and regular polish for pastels?
Gel polish cures under UV light delivering maximum durability and vibrancy. Regular polish dries naturally requiring more frequent reapplication but offering flexibility.
Can I combine multiple pastel colors in one design?
Absolutely! Multi-color pastel combinations create stunning designs. Ensure colors coordinate beautifully through shared undertones or intentional contrast.
